I have an IO-360-A3B6 900 SFNEW in '97. I used to be able to keep about
7 quarts in it without it blowing out. Now it seems to be blowing oil
down to about 5.5 quarts. Since I live in the 100F OATs part of the
country, the extra oil really helps cooling.



I don't think a quart of extra oil in the crankcase makes much
difference on cooling. Cooling takes place in the oil cooler, and as
long as you have normal flow through it, it should cool fine.


Yes, but heating takes place in the crankcase and more oil will absorb
heat from more area. Hotter oil entering the oil cooler will transfer
more heat to the air.
